I ran with my brother's club at Uwharrie last weekend. It was truly my first real wheeling experience. And of course they broke me in right. They took me on Daniel as my first ride. (to those not in the know, it is one of the hardest trails at Uwharrie)
This is also the trail that "cbbr" flopped his burb, I believe. I received some body damage to the right rocker area as shown in the pics, believe it, or not, on the "bypass" for the hardest stuff. I actually couldn't make the bypass. I ended up going up the hard line, but making it fine.
The truck (88 K5) is setup for sand drag racing, so it was not optimally equipped. With stock springs, 10 bolts with 2.73 gears, a 3000 stall convertor, and 33" MT's I did make it. Glad I added a skidplate to the t-case.
It also has a lockrite in the rear and swaybar still hooked up.
